The force used to move by a machine is typically provided by a power source, such as an engine or motor. This force is transmitted through various mechanical components, such as gears, pulleys, or hydraulic systems, to perform work like lifting, pulling, or pushing objects. The amount of force required depends on the specific task and the resistance to motion.

In a machine, the effort force you apply is used to overcome a resistance force, such as the force of friction, gravity, or inertia. The goal of the machine is to make it easier for you to move or lift objects by increasing efficiency or changing the direction of the force applied.
In a machine, the effort force you apply is used to overcome a resistance force. The resistance force is the force that the machine acts against in order to perform work.
The resistance force is the opposing force a machine must overcome to move an object over a distance. The work done by the machine is the product of the force applied and the distance over which the object is moved.
The simple machine with a stiff bar that rests on a fulcrum is a lever. Levers are used to apply force to move objects by leveraging the applied force against the load.

Output force refers to the force exerted by a machine to overcome a load or resistance. It is the force that is applied by the machine to move, lift, or push an object.

True, a pulley is considered a simple machine. It is used to lift or move objects by changing the direction or magnitude of the force applied.
A pulley system is typically used to move a bucket, as it makes it easier to lift and lower objects by applying force over a distance. The pulley reduces the amount of effort needed to move the bucket by changing the direction of the force required.
